Insider tips

  • Visit Delphi early morning before crowds arrive; the site's mountain setting cools significantly by late afternoon
  • Hire a local guide at each major site—they unlock contextual stories about daily life, religious practices, and political intrigue that transform ruins into narratives
  • The Archaeological Museum at Delphi rivals the sites themselves; budget 1.5–2 hours even if museums aren't your primary interest
  • Request stops in smaller towns like Nafplio or Olympia village for taverna meals featuring local Peloponnesian cuisine and regional wines

Best time to visit

April–May and September–October offer mild temperatures and lower humidity, ideal for extended walking at multiple archaeological sites. July–August sees peak heat and crowds; winter months (November–February) bring occasional rain and reduced daylight, limiting site exploration time.
